High oxygen content alarm value and high-high alarm value

Under vacuum conditions, the internal oxygen content is measured. The process temperature is 170 degrees, and the lower explosion limit is 1.81% (at a temperature of 93 degrees). What are the alarm values and high-alarm settings for high oxygen content?

When designing this device, this key parameter must be included in the process package; why not refer to the data from that process package? The alarm points are set based on changes in the composition of the process medium; there are no ad-hoc settings for such things – this is a matter related to safety. Do you think subjective judgment can be relied on in this regard?

The foreigners specified 50% of the lower explosion limit; we have set it at 0.9% at present, but the plant shuts down automatically even with slight fluctuations in the readings.

The alarm value is not an interlock value; it can be set according to actual conditions. What is the purpose of setting it? Intervene manually to restore the parameters to a normal level, leaving sufficient margin and time. So the margin can be increased further, especially for the H in early warning; if \"there is even a slight fluctuation in the instrument, the system should trigger an automatic shutdown.\" The note indicates that a 0.9% margin is insufficient, and manual intervention is too late. It needs to be set based on the actual conditions and the specific parameters of the target. A larger margin can be used at first; once an alarm is triggered, manual intervention should be carried out immediately to make adjustments. After doing this a few times, it will be possible to determine roughly the value of H for which early warning is necessary. Additionally, more effort needs to be put into control and parameter adjustment.
